Depending upon what you’re searching for, uses therapy for couples, families, or people. You produce an account and submit a survey to discover the best match.
During the questionnaire, you’re able to list out your therapist choices, including their gender, religious beliefs, age, sexual preference, language, in addition to what problems you’re intending to deal with, and how important it is that your therapist be well versed in those topics.
It can take anywhere from a few hours to a couple of days to be matched to an in-state counselor.
According to, counselors are accredited, trained, experienced, and recognized psychologists, marital relationship and household therapists, scientific social workers, or licensed expert counselors.
All the business’s counselors have a master’s or doctorate degree and have at least 3 years and 2,000 hours of experience as mental health professionals.
You can just email to be reassigned if you don’t like who you’re combined with.

You can instantly begin messaging them in a private and safe and secure chat space once you have actually been matched with a counselor.
The chat room is accessible at any time as long as your device has reputable internet. Messaging isn’t carried out in real-time, so there’s no surefire response time from your counselor. As a result, you’re free to message your therapist at any hour of the day.
Your therapist will reply with questions, research, feedback, or guidance, and the app will inform you of their response.
The discussions are saved in the chatroom so you’re totally free to show and reread whenever you ‘d like. Every conversation is also safeguarded by stringent federal and state HIPAA laws.

Live phone session
For those who choose working through problems out loud, it’s possible to set up an hour-long phone call with your counselor.
The system doesn’t share your individual telephone number with the counselor and whatever is done through the app.
Live video session
You can likewise set up a video session with your therapist if you’re somebody who delights in face-to-face discussion. Simply go to at your consultation time and your counselor will prompt you to begin the video chat.

Not everyone is entirely persuaded that moving psychological health care online is the method forward. “For me, what works in therapy is when you satisfy someone face-to-face, in the exact same room,” states London-based psychotherapist Sandra Tapie. “You get to know not just what it’s like to talk with the person, but how it feels to be in a room with them. Utilizing Skype is the next best thing: it’s ‘good enough’, but it doesn’t produce the nearness, the intimacy, that truly gets people to open and check out things.”
” I’ve carried out some research study into Skype counselling,” states London-based psychotherapist Dr Aaron Balick, “and it’s not the ‘functional equivalent’ of conventional counselling; it’s simply not quite the very same thing. It’s really crucial that individuals who take part in it know that it’s a different experience from remaining in the space with someone, speaking in person.”

” In regards to ease of access, it’s an excellent start and definitely better than nothing. It’ll hopefully lead them to eventually appearing in the space. Nevertheless, if you’re struggling with relationship concerns, accessory concerns, or much deeper concerns, it’s much better to be in the space with somebody. Skype and the web provides a distance from your counsellor that might not be valuable.”
In cases of mild depression, the NHS is now directing some patients towards online programmes instead of face-to-face counselling, a phenomenon that concerns Dr Balick.
If it’s rolled out simply to save cash and there aren’t important concerns being asked about these services, that’s not excellent. Then, I’m always extremely sceptical of people who are either extremely very professional or really really against online psychological health care.
